Megan Rapinoe, John Waters tapped for new Nike collection

What do Megan Rapinoe, Binx Walton and John Waters have in common? They’re all the faces of Nike’s latest campaign. The professional athlete, model and director star in a capsule collection from Nordstrom vice president Olivia Kim, who teamed up with the athletic apparel brand.

Kim is known in the fashion world as a creative force as well as a street-style-worthy dresser, so it was only a matter of time until she would create a collection of her own. The brand announced Nike x Olivia Kim Thursday, Elle reports, calling the collection a fuse between “’90s subculture in New York where DIY fashion reigned the streets and youth culture everywhere was reclaiming their childhood through sartorial expression.”

Entitled “No Cover,” the collection is an homage to club-hopping in the ’90s, when the only fee at the door was dressing the part. Kim’s nostalgia for this trendy period — which has seen a resurgence recently — stems from growing up in New York, and she translated her love of fresh, colorful styles worn by rave and hip-hop kids into a current collection of clothing and sneakers evocative of those times.

The styles include a brightly colored puffer coat, fleece hoodie, beanie and fanny pack, which range from $32 up to $240. Of course, the shoes are the focus, with remakes of classics like Nike Air Force 1, Air Mowabb, Air Footscape, Air Max 98 and Air Jordan IV in show-stopping prints and colors, priced from $120 to $190.

The collection will be available at Nordstrom x Nike boutiques and Nordstrom.com/xNike on Oct. 31.
